Workshop on intestinal ultrasound focuses on diagnostic capabilities

Kuwait is significantly bolstering its healthcare capabilities with a new focus on advanced diagnostic techniques. Recent training initiatives, particularly a workshop on intestinal ultrasound technology, demonstrate the nation’s commitment to modernizing its medical practices and enhancing patient care. This workshop, a collaboration between the Kuwaiti Gastroenterology and Hepatology Association and the International Organization for Intestinal and Gastrointestinal Ultrasound (IBUS), marks a pivotal step in strengthening rehabilitation programs and building capacity within Kuwait’s health sector.

Kuwait Advances Digestive Health with Intestinal Ultrasound Training

The Ministry of Health’s strong support for this initiative underscores its dedication to continuous professional development for its medical staff. Minister of Health Dr. Ahmad Al-Awadhi, speaking at the workshop, emphasized the strategic importance of training doctors, nurses, and technicians in cutting-edge medical technologies. The workshop itself is qualifying 36 physicians from Kuwait, GCC countries, and other Arab nations in the application of intestinal ultrasound for the diagnosis of digestive system diseases.

This represents a significant shift in diagnostic methodology. Traditionally, ultrasound scans for digestive patients have been the domain of radiologists. However, empowering gastroenterologists with this skill promises to streamline the diagnostic process and improve overall efficiency. Dr. Al-Awadhi reiterated that ongoing professional training remains a top priority for the Ministry, both presently and in the future.

International Expertise Fuels Kuwait’s Medical Advancement

The success of the workshop is also attributable to the caliber of international experts involved. Dr. Heba Al-Farhan, President of the Kuwaiti Association of Gastroenterologists and Hepatologists, highlighted the participation of leading specialists from Germany, Britain, Canada, Belgium, India, and Italy. These experts are sharing the latest techniques for diagnosing inflammatory bowel diseases (IBD) using ultrasound.

Dr. Al-Farhan explained that Kuwait’s selection as the host nation reflects international confidence in the competence of its medical professionals and the association’s proven ability to organize high-quality educational events. This demonstrates Kuwait’s growing reputation as a regional scientific hub, capable of attracting and hosting world-class medical training programs.

The Benefits of Intestinal Ultrasound for IBD

Intestinal ultrasound offers several advantages over traditional diagnostic methods for IBD. It’s a non-invasive procedure, meaning it doesn’t require incisions or injections. It’s also faster and provides more precise assessments of inflammatory bowel disease activity. This leads to quicker diagnoses, more effective treatment plans, and ultimately, improved patient outcomes.

Furthermore, the technology allows for better monitoring of treatment response, enabling doctors to adjust therapies as needed. This personalized approach to care is becoming increasingly important in managing chronic conditions like IBD. The use of advanced diagnostic ultrasound is therefore a crucial step forward in gastroenterological care.
